‡ A PAIR OF TERRACOTTA VASES PROBABLY ITALIAN OR FRENCH, 19TH CENTURY Each of Campana form, with everted rims and lobed undersides and flanking handles, on square section bases 63cm high, 41cm diameter ‡ UK import VAT at the reduced rate (currently 5%) Condition Report: Probably at some point after manufacture these have had hollow metal tubes fitted to fix the elements together and for drainage. There is also remains of later mixed concrete - this is visible to the undersides of the urnsDrainage holes also drilled to the sides, one main body with section broken and restored, the other with restoration to the base and with a rim chipVarious edge chips and losses, variation due to manufacturing processesCondition Report Disclaimer
